Its not a novel concept to have the Central Universities Entrance Test (CUET). 1,500 seats in undergraduate, graduate, and integrated courses at seven major institutions were up for admission when it was first held in 2010. Twelve Central Universities have already begun accepting applications through CUET for the academic year 2021–2022, including Assam University, University of Karnataka, University of Kerala, and University of Haryana. The CUET test is administered by the National Testing Agency (NTA). The Central University Common Entrance Test is in its eleventh year. Although it has been in use since 2010, only 14 core universities have chosen to use it. Now, CUCET is being expanded to several other universities.
The Implementation of CUET: Advantages and Disadvantages

It looks like CUET unlocked the proverbial Pandora’s Box. Education experts are passionately debating its benefits and drawbacks.

Arguments in favour of this idea claim that a single entrance exam for all colleges will stop ever-rising cut-offs (like those at DU) and instead put an emphasis on developing students’ critical thinking skills rather than memorization. There is always some type of discrimination based on a student’s 12th grade marks because different boards do not issue marks consistently, which denies applicants to all top universities equal opportunity. CUET will also take into account applicants from various boards.

The Implementation of CUET: Advantages and Disadvantages
It is believed that the economically and socially deprived students will be left behind and will not get more chances to get into top-tier universities. This is because they won’t be able to go to coaching centers to clear the exams in contrast to the upper or middle class students. Also, in a country like India, people will not invest much in a girl child. The best-coached students will have more chance than the deprived ones. CUCET cannot function in the current scenario of underfunding and lack of resources and comprehensive evaluations. In a scenario where entrance exams take months to complete the admission process it keeps the students in lurch for long. Professors of some of the top universities believe that the proposal to have a common entrance test is an affront to the autonomy of universities.

CUET philosophy emphasizes on two things: appraisal of holistic knowledge of students and how good students are in the subject opted for. Simply put, cut-offs are not supposed to affect the chances of selection to courses. This promises to provide students equal opportunity in their academic pursuits. The idea is that students good in any particular subject should be able to pursue education in that stream, and average performance in other subjects shouldn’t barricade entry into their desired courses and colleges. However, a number of academicians believe that students will now be more likely to pay attention to CUET and organisations offering entrance exam preparation coaching, and that they may overlook classroom instruction in schools, which builds the groundwork for academic concepts across topics.

It remains to be seen if the CUET will becomes the gold standard of college admissions in India and whether the nodal body is able to plug all the holes in this Trojan Horse.
